One of the most popular types of published statutory notice that has been legally accepted in Maharashtra and India is the Loksatta public notice advertisement. Loksatta is a major and well-known Marathi daily published by the Indian Express Group since 14 January 1948 in Mumbai, Pune, Nagpur, Ahmednagar, Aurangabad, Nashik, and Delhi. Loksatta has a combined daily circulation of over 9 lakh copies and targets Marathi language readers in Maharashtra, Goa, and the Marathi diaspora.

Loksatta Public Notice Advertisement — Two Formats Explained

Loksatta provides two types of billing for posting a public notice advertisement. The correct format depends on the type of notice, budget, and the government office or court where the notice is admissible as evidence:

Format 1 — Classified Text (Charged Per Line)

A Loksatta public notice Classified Text advertisement is a plain Marathi text notice appearing in the Classified section. It contains no borders, pictures, or logos — only the text of the notice organized in lines. This is the most economical format applicable for simple notices such as name change (naav badal), lost document announcements, and basic statutory declarations.

Format 2 — Classified Display (Charged Per Sq Cm)

A Loksatta public notice Classified Display advertisement is a structured ad with a set border, bold headline ('PUBLIC NOTICE' or 'SARVJANIK SUCHNA'), and optional content elements. It is calculated per square centimeter (sq cm). Minimum size is 3 cm width × 5 cm height = 15 sq cm. This format is mandatory for property notices, court notices, INC-26 company notices, divorce notices, and tender notices — more easily accepted by government offices as formal proof of publication.

Loksatta Public Notice Advertisement — Category-Wise Guide

2a. Name Change (Naav Badal Jaaheer) — Classified Text or Display

The most booked category is name change public notice advertisement in Loksatta. When changing your name, you must publish an advertisement in at least two newspapers — one English and one Marathi. Loksatta fulfills the Marathi newspaper requirement. The notice must contain: old name (juna naav), new name (nava naav), full address, affidavit date and number, and notary details in Marathi.

Accepted for: Maharashtra Gazette (Rajpatra) application, Passport Seva Kendra, banks, universities, Aadhaar/PAN/voter ID update.

Format: Classified Text (economical) or Classified Display

Documents: Notarized Shapath Patra + Aadhaar/PAN/passport copy

2b. Property Purchase/Sale Notice (Sampatti Vijnapan) — Classified Display Only

A property public notice advertisement in Loksatta is published to invite public objections prior to a property purchase or sale, as a condition for bank/HFC loans, or to establish no-claim status. Maharashtra Sub-Registrar acceptance requires Classified Display format.

Common types: Purchase/sale invitation, no-claim certificate, society flat transfer, bank NPA/SARFAESI auction, property dispute, legal heir claim

Documents: 7/12 extract or property title documents, sale agreement or loan sanction letter, advocate letter, Marathi ad draft

2c. Lost Document Notice (Kagadpatre Haravalya Baddal Suchna) — Text or Display

For lost property papers, share certificates, passports, PAN cards, degree certificates, or society share certificates, a Loksatta lost document advertisement is the official public announcement of loss. Accepted by Maharashtra Sub-Registrar offices, Passport Seva Kendras in Pune/Nagpur/Nashik/Aurangabad, and cooperative housing society registrars. Classified Text is the most economical option for lost document notices.

Documents: Maharashtra Police FIR copy (recommended), description of lost document, Marathi ad draft

2d. Court Summons / Substituted Service (Nyayalay Suchna) — Classified Display Only

A court summons advertisement in Loksatta is published when ordered by Bombay High Court, Maharashtra City Civil Courts, or District Courts as court-directed substituted service. Mandatory in Classified Display format and must include advocate letter on practicing lawyer's letterhead (with stamp and signature) plus certified copy of court order. The court order must specifically name Loksatta or a Marathi daily to make the ad valid.

2e. Divorce Notice (Ghasfasas Suchna) — Classified Display Only

A Loksatta divorce notice advertisement is published in Classified Display format when Maharashtra Family Court directs newspaper publication as substituted service in a divorce case. Requires: (1) certified copy of Family Court order, and (2) advocate letter. public-noticeads.in offers fast-track priority booking for urgent Family Court divorce notices.

What is a Loksatta public notice advertisement and why is it required?

A Loksatta public notice advertisement is a statutory ad in Marathi used for legal communication such as name change, property notice, court summons, and company notices. It is accepted by courts, banks, and government authorities in Maharashtra.

What is the difference between Classified Text and Classified Display for Loksatta public notice advertisements?

Classified text ads are plain and charged per line. Display ads include borders, headings, and are charged per sq cm for better visibility.

Does a Loksatta public notice advertisement satisfy the Maharashtra Gazette notification requirement?

No. Gazette notification is a separate process required after newspaper publication.

What is the GST rate applicable on Loksatta public notice advertisement bookings?

5% GST is applicable on all newspaper advertisement bookings.

How is a Loksatta public notice advertisement different from a regular classified ad?

Public notice ads are legal/statutory ads with compliance requirements, unlike regular classifieds.
